Did you know....

Did you know that Poinsettias are NOT poisonous? I know, I know, you've always heard that they were.... but they are not!

According to MedicineNet.com "While the genus (Euphorbia) to which the poinsettia plant belongs does contain some highly toxic plants, the popular poinsettia itself is not toxic." Even Snopes.com had something to say about the poinsettia myth! ttp://www.snopes.com/holidays/christmas/poinsettia.asp

Now, nobody said you can add them to your salad (I hear they taste awful!) but now you can feel safe bringing home a few poinsettia. They make the house feel so festive and cheery!
